English / Language Arts
In 7th grade, students review prior knowledge of paragraph and essay structure and expand their writing into 5-7 paragraph essays that include descriptive, narrative, persuasive, comparison and contrast, and expository writing. They develop and expand their reading skills through the study of literature, which includes a variety of genres.
Grammar is emphasized and integrated throughout the curriculum, and then in context through reading and writing. Dictionary and thesaurus work in book and computer forms, contextual study and word analysis skills are all included in this process. Vocabulary development and spelling are reinforced throughout the school year. An emphasis is placed on an increase in word study, reading vocabulary and the use of effective language, written and orally.

Science
7th grade students are placed in a science program that will meet their needs while preparing them for their future studies in science.
Students may opt to take General Science, which provides an introduction to life science, Earth Science, physical science and chemistry, or specialize in one of the following courses: Life Science, Physical Science, Earth and Space Science.
